GOLF.
\K\V PLYMOUTH CLUB. The ladies' match for the silver button to have been played to-morrow lias been imstponed until Thursday. WmoRA CLUB. La.st week the ladies of tbe W'itiorn Club played a bogey match for a prize presented by Miss Goldwater, the winner beiiiEf Miss Kundle (handicap 11)2 down, and Mrs. Buxton (handicap 19) was second with 7 down. This week the ladies will play a handicap medal match.
